Can abandoned coal mines be used for gas storage?

Regarding the practice of using abandoned coal mines for gas storage, in 2019, the Yungang coal mine in Shanxi Province started constructing the first compressed air energy storage power station in China by using abandoned coal mine chambers. The geological structure of the coal mine is stable, and the total length of the roadway is about 9000 m.

What are the underground spaces of abandoned coal mines?

The underground spaces of abandoned coal mines usually include mining chambers, coal seams, mine shafts, and other structures, which provide natural storage space for gas storage .
